WebPumped Foul Water Drainage. A pumped foul drainage network is utilised in situations where invert levels are unfavourable. In this instance, the location where the wastewater is generated or collected is lower than the location where it … WebA pumping station is an intermediate collecting chamber for wastewater or surface water that needs to be pumped to another location. Founded in 1927, Service Pumping & Drain Co., Inc.™ is a family-owned and -operated company that serves … greer cultural arts centerWebApr 10, 2024 · Acid mine drainage is the most common water quality issue. It forms when highly acidic water contains ample amounts of heavy metals. If the water within the mine has sulfur-bearing metals, a chemical reaction will occur that creates sulfuric acid. There are two chambers in the tank, separated by a partial wall. Waste flows from the house into the larger chamber. Solids settle to the bottom, and liquids make their way over the partial wall into the smaller second chamber. greer dental clinic hattiesburg ms hoursWebApr 13, 2024 · Pumping: The tank should be pumped every 3-5 years, depending on the size of the tank and the number of people living on the property. Pumping removes the solid waste that accumulates at the bottom of the tank and prevents it from clogging the drain field.
